Output 5e808c3ae1c7440397f8fa118221aea1b51350efe23d7901ec9b5b9fc58b177d:1

value
25997990414
script pubkey
OP_0 OP_PUSHBYTES_20 696b5356f6ad18e964dfc707e8c94a4bb7f86199
address
ltc1qd944x4hk45vwjexlcur73j22fwmlscvewv2hzm
transaction
5e808c3ae1c7440397f8fa118221aea1b51350efe23d7901ec9b5b9fc58b177d
spent
true